Pacific Rim: The Black is set in-between the events of the first Pacific Rim film and its sequel, Pacific Rim: Uprising. The series follows a pair of siblings as they discover an abandoned Jaeger and defend Australia from a series of Kaiju attacks.
Pacific Rim: The Black had been in development since 2018, with Legendary Entertainment producing the series. Polygon Pictures, the animation studio behind several Netflix anime projects including a trilogy of Godzilla films, will provide animation for Pacific Rim: The Black. Greg Johnson and Craig Kyle, who have written for several X-Men animated series including X-Men: Evolution, serve as head writers.

As for official word on Season 2, Netflix reportedly ordered two seasons of Pacific Rim: The Black back in 2019. Sites including ScreenRant and IGN have reported that a second season of the anime spinoff is coming. According to IGN, Legendary Entertainment's Elie Dekel confirmed the two-season order at Project Anime, telling the audience, “[This is] one of the biggest budget anime series I’ve had the pleasure of working on, and I think that speaks to the commitment of Netflix and Legendary [to anime].” That said, a release date will likely be a ways away, given the production required on animated projects.
